Ethiopian increases its Q400 fleet with extra 10

Ethiopian Airlines is to add ten more Bombardier Q400 turboprops to its fleet.

The airline will begin receiving the new aircraft midway next year. It has also taken options on a further five. The deal is valued by Bombardier at $332 million.
The Addis airline is the largest operator of the Q400 in Africa with 17 aircraft in operation and before today’s announcement had two further aircraft on order.
